Abstract

This paper investigates the impact of the School Library Revitalization Project of the Daegu Metropolitan City. The Project started in 2003, and by 2009 it revitalized 374 school libraries or 86% of all school libraries in Daegu. Utilizing statistical analysis and questionnaires, this research is divided into two parts. Part 1 analyzes the progress of annual budgets, facilities, collection, personnel, and the circulation data of the libraries. The other part surveys the following: the effects and the satisfaction level of the Project; the teacher's perception of the library's functions; the qualification of the libraries’ personnel; the initiatives for developing the library, policy and future plans of the Daegu Metropolitan Office of Education for the libraries. Three groups participated in the survey: principals, class teachers, and teacher librarians.
